After much trial and error, it seems that white space is only retained when the "responsive" check-box is ticked during Illustrator's SVG export.
There is no actual white space there, it really just depends on the application reading the SVG, in this case, Apple's Finder preview and AGSM. Unchecking the responsive box gives the result Cedric is trying to achieve when uploading. I haven't run into any responsive issues after testing this and viewing on multiple screens, so it should be an effective solution. Would love to see if there's any other alternatives.
